Jan T. Gross, will speak about the central question of and Polish reaction to his newest book, Fear: Anti-Semitism in Poland After Auschwitz -- How, after World War II with over 90% of Polish Jewry killed in the Holocaust, a pogrom and anti-Semitism was possible in Kielce, Poland? Gross is also the author of the 2001 National Book Award nominee, Neighbors: The Destruction of the Jewish Community in Jedwabne, Poland . A discussion of the topic will follow with Deborah Lipstadt and the audience.
